Scalability

Scale Easily to Meet the Needs of Your Growing Mobile Workforce

Mobility XE transitions quickly and easily from a pilot deployment with a few clients to a production installation supporting thousands of mobile workers. A single Mobility XE server can support up to 1,500 concurrently connected devices. Up to 12 servers (with two acting as backups to provide failover) can be "pooled" to automatically provide load-balancing, failover and redundancy—creating a highly reliable system with no single point of failure. A Mobility XE server pool can scale to support up to 15,000 concurrently connected mobile devices or up to 35,000 mobile workers.

Server Pools

Multiple Mobility XE servers can be configured and managed as a single, logical pool. The servers work together automatically to service the combined client load. Large enterprises are able to add new servers to the pool without disrupting current users.

Load Balancing

New client connections are automatically distributed across the Mobility servers in the pool based on the server's capacity, memory use, network traffic volume and CPU utilization. If servers in the same pool have different capacities and power, load balancing automatically distributes the load accordingly for consistent network performance and user experience.

Failover

If a server fails, users don't lose their connections. The other servers automatically re-distribute the clients among themselves, in accordance with the load balancing rules.

Server Throttling

"Server throttling" prevents sudden spikes in usage that users perceive as slowdowns in system performance. When use of system resources reaches a predefined threshold, each Mobility XE server automatically prevents additional clients from establishing connections. Instead, the load balancing redirects new connections to other servers.

Mobility Warehouse

Mobility XE stores system information, user data and device settings in a Mobility Warehouse that can be located on a server in the pool or on a separate server. A backup copy can be stored on another machine so servers automatically switch to the backup if the warehouse fails or becomes unavailable.
